The attached GIF is an ad for Irwin Resources, a "pink sheet" stock. Pink sheet stocks are not even worthy of listing on the most junior of exchanges. They're saying "bullish", I'm saying "bovine scatology", and a study recently done by some Ivy League professors is saying "sell", preferably short.

Another GIF that was attached was an ad for those smileys you can download and add to your e-mails. I suspect that our hero actually downloaded the stuff and THAT is where he picked up the malware currently infecting his Windows box.
